Bowie State University vs. Empire State University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Bowie State University or Empire State University? Published tuition is the sticker price; many students pay less after aid (see average net price below).

  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Empire State University than Bowie State University ($11,659 vs. $17,287).
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Bowie State University are 14% lower than at Empire State University ($12,241 vs. $14,230).
  • Bowie State University is 20.5% more expensive for in-state tuition than Empire State University (about $1,570 more per year; $9,218.00 vs. $7,648.00).
  • Out-of-state tuition is 13.6% higher at Bowie State University than at Empire State University (about $2,380 more per year; $19,938.00 vs. $17,558.00).
  • A larger share of students receive grant aid at Empire State University than at Bowie State University (82% vs. 54%).
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Empire State University students is 20.9% larger than aid received by Bowie State University students ($8,243 vs. $6,819).

Bowie State University vs. Empire State University Graduation Outcomes Comparison

How do outcomes compare for Bowie State University and Empire State University? Graduation rate, earnings, and student loan debt are common indicators. The bullets below summarize the same federal outcomes fields as the comparison table (College Scorecard / IPEDS where applicable).

  • Bowie State University's six-year graduation rate (41%) is higher than Empire State University's (19%).
  • Graduates from Bowie State University earn a median of about $4,500 more per year than Empire State University graduates about ten years after starting college ($50,500 vs. $46,000), per the same Scorecard earnings definition.
  • Among federal student loan borrowers, Empire State University graduates have a $1,141 lower median loan debt than Bowie State University graduates ($23,250 vs. $24,391).
  • Among borrowers, Empire State University graduates have an estimated $12 lower median monthly federal student loan payment than Bowie State University graduates ($240 vs. $252).
  • More Empire State University gra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Bowie State University students, three years after graduation. (44% vs. 29%)
